Quick heads-up on Pinwheel UI versioning: we cut a minor release every sprint, and anything touching component props needs a changeset file in the PR. No changeset, no merge — the bot will nag you. Majors are rare and go through the design council first. The full policy, with examples of what counts as breaking, lives on the internal page below.

wiki page, bahip-yahip: https://grafana.qirvanlabs.corp/browse/display/projects/cc3a1b9dbfc9

- [ ] As part of the Mirebank key ceremony, verify that incremental static site rebuilds for the documentation portal are paused before rotating the signing key. A rebuild triggered mid-ceremony can publish pages signed with the retiring key. Confirm the build queue is drained, note the timestamp in the ledger, then unseal the envelope containing the recovery passphrase printed below.

strongbox words: gorius-gorael-lamwyn-wenath-belion-rusiel-kelius

### Changed defaults — GiftNote Mailer 4.2

The donation-receipt mailer now batches outgoing receipts every 15 minutes instead of sending immediately, and HTML receipts are enabled by default. Plugins that hooked `on_send` should expect batched payloads. The retry backoff also changed from linear to exponential, capped at one hour. If your plugin overrides delivery behavior, test against a staging mailbox before upgrading. For reference, a fresh 4.2 install ships with the following defaults.

config for yahof-tajop:
zorath:
  pin: 7493
  metrics_host: metrics.zorath.tolvaqsys.internal
  tenant: praiel
  seal: seal_fd9cd4f1

## Locker Assignment — Changing Rooms, Foxden Building

Lockers in the lower-ground changing rooms are assigned by the facilities desk on request, one per staff member. Record the locker number and assignment date in the Foxden register before issuing. Vacated lockers must be inspected and cleared within two days. To access the locker corridor, staff use the entry code below.

door code, tajof-kageg: bdg-QVDCE-3